Common Welding Certifications
Although the American Welding Society’s basic CW (Certified Welder) certificate helps make you eligible for the majority of job opportunities, many fields mandate their own specific certificate. Some of the most-widely used of these are listed below.
- American Petroleum Institute Certification for those who work with pipelines in the gas and oil industry
- ASME Certification for welders who work on boiler and pressure vessels
- SCWI and CWI Certificates for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ors
- Certified Welder Certificates to become a Certified Welder

This data illustrates job and pay forecasts for professional welders in the State of New York through the end of the decade.
| New York |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 8,090 | 8,570 | 6% | 250 |
| New York |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$25,500 | $37,300 | $58,800 |
Source: O*Net Online

Even if you have already made the decision which program to register for, you should see if the welding specialist program carries the appropriate certification with the AWS. If the accreditation is good, you might want to look at a number of other areas of the school as compared to the other schools providing the exact same education.
- Look for schools that meet AWS SENSE standards
- Make certain the program teaches on gear that matches existing field standards
- Find out if the school provides financial aid
- Be sure the college’s curriculum features classes in SMAW, GMAW, GTAW and pipe welding
